Za każdym razem, gdy napotkałeś ten rodzaj błędu podczas próby aktualizacji wierszy w mysql, dzieje się tak, ponieważ próbowałeś zaktualizować tabelę bez opcji WHERE, która używa KEY
kolumna.
Możesz to naprawić za pomocą,
SET SQL_SAFE_UPDATES=0;
UPDATE user SET email = '[email protected]' WHERE email='[email protected]';
lub w WorkBenchu
- Edycja -> Preferencje -> Zapytania SQL
- Odznacz instrukcje Forbid UPDATE i DELETE bez klauzuli WHERE (bezpieczne aktualizacje)
- Zapytanie --> Połącz się ponownie z serwerem